Studying abroad offers a unique opportunity to immerse oneself in a different culture, which significantly enhances your global perspective. Living and learning in a foreign environment exposes you to diverse viewpoints, customs, and ways of life. This exposure fosters adaptability and open-mindedness, essential traits in our interconnected world. Moreover, engaging with local communities and international peers can lead to valuable insights and understanding of global issues, preparing you to think critically about complex challenges.
Additionally, the experience gained from studying abroad can significantly boost your career opportunities. Employers increasingly seek candidates who demonstrate cross-cultural competence and global awareness. By studying in a different country, you can cultivate skills such as language proficiency, problem-solving, and effective communication—all of which are highly valued in the job market. Furthermore, building an international network can open doors to job prospects and collaborations across borders, making you a more appealing candidate in a competitive landscape.

Another crucial aspect of your study abroad adventure is cultural adaptation. Familiarize yourself with the cultural norms and everyday life of your destination, as this will help ease your transition. Living in a foreign country can be both exhilarating and challenging; it’s important to keep an open mind and be ready to embrace new experiences. Additionally, consider connecting with other students who have studied abroad through forums or social media to gain insights and advice from their experiences. Remember, preparation is key, so equip yourself with the knowledge and resources you need to make the most of your study abroad experience.
